From Tokico's website:
- Q. What is the difference between your non-adjustable shocks and your adjustable Illumina?[/align]-A. In terms of quality, there’s no difference. The adjustable Illumina Series allows the owner to change the rebound and compression damping, which influence ride quality to suit their driving purposes. The Illumina is excellent for autocross, drag or other types of racing[/align][/align]I'm assuming the HP's are the non adjustables?[/align]

7Up, that's correct. I get my info from Max. Motorsports....I just email them whenever I have a ? about something. They're usually quick to respond and they obviously know their stuff.
The HP's are the non-adjustable Tokico's and are the same as the Illuminas if you had the Illuminas on the middle setting (#3).
MM's website used to have all kinds of tech info that would explain the differences of the parts they sell... You might check them out or shoot them an email so you know you're more likely getting factual info than just opinions.....
